What are Domestic Glazing Services?

Domestic glazing services refer to the installation, repair, and maintenance of window and door glass fixtures in residential homes. This consists of a range of glazing strategies, such as double glazing, triple glazing, toughened glass, and decorative glazing. Advantages of Domestic Glazing Services

Deciding for professional domestic glazing services can yield numerous benefits for homeowners. Here are some of the most substantial advantages:

  1. Energy Efficiency:

    • Double or triple glazing considerably lowers heat loss, assisting property owners save money on energy costs.
  2. Increased Security:

    • Toughened and laminated glass choices supply enhanced security, making it harder for intruders to acquire access to a residential or commercial property.
  3. Noise Reduction:

    • Acoustic glazing can reduce outside sound, supplying a quieter and more tranquil living environment.
  4. UV Protection:

    • Specialised glazing can filter damaging UV rays, securing furniture and design from fading.
  5. Aesthetic Appeal:

    • Diverse glazing choices, consisting of ornamental and patterned glass, can enhance the total appeal of a home.

Provided the range of glazing types readily available, house owners are typically provided with several options. The following table summarises some popular glazing alternatives:

Type of Glazing

Features

Ideal For

Single Glazing

One layer of glass, less insulation.

Economical, however less energy-efficient.

Double Glazing

2 panes of glass with a gas-filled space for much better insulation.

Energy-efficient, basic for modern homes.

Triple Glazing

Three glass layers, outstanding insulation but heavier.

Very energy-efficient, ideal for cooler climates.

Toughened Glass

Safety glass that is heat-treated for increased strength.

Windows and doors, especially in high-traffic areas.

Laminated Glass

2 layers of glass bonded with a plastic interlayer.

Improved security and noise reduction.

Decorative Glazing

Glass with patterns, textures, or colours for visual functions.

Customisation for unique styles.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: How do I know if I need to change my windows?

A1: Signs include condensation in between glass panes, noticeable drafts, escalating energy costs, and problem in opening/closing windows.

Q2: What are the benefits of double glazing over single glazing?

A2: Double glazing supplies much better insulation, decreases sound, increases security, and can enhance the value of your home.

Q3: How long does the installation procedure take?

A3: The period depends upon the size and complexity of the installation. Usually, it can draw from a few hours to a couple of days.

Q4: Can I install glazing myself?

A4: While some minor repair work might be DIY tasks, professional installation is recommended for security, efficiency, and compliance with building policies.

Q5: What maintenance is required for glazed windows?

A5: Regular cleaning of the glass, inspecting seals for damage, and guaranteeing window systems work effectively are crucial upkeep practices.
